👤 About the Author

Peter Schreiner is a globally recognized football coach, educator, and author with over 30 years of experience in developing elite players and coaches. As the founder of the Institute for Youth Soccer in Germany, Schreiner has been a driving force behind innovative training methods that focus on technical development, tactical intelligence, and player creativity.

He has:

Authored 20+ football training books and DVDs used by clubs worldwide

Delivered coaching seminars in over 40 countries

Worked with top academies and national federations

Specialized in attacking play and goal scoring development
